Students

Students are particularly encouraged to participate in the Conference. The objective is to offer the Students a genuine opportunity to discuss their on-going research work and put it in perspective from the practical knowledge standpoint. This offers the Students a unique chance to the establishment of links of collaboration among practitioners and specialists from the industry in the specific area of Transformers.

For promoting the Students participation, besides the Organization offering a reduced fee, the Students can submit an application for gaining one of the grants in the ARWtr2022 Student Grant Competition awarded by CIGRE, IEEE PES and ReiNtransf, which covers the registration fee.

Participation in Student Grant Competition does not exclude the participant to presente regular papers at poster sessions, or lectures at oral sessions if the case.

ARWtr2022 Student Grant Competition

The Students are invited to submit an application for gaining one of the four grants. Each grant consists in covering one registration fee. Two grants are offered by CIGRE, one by IEEE PES, and one by RediNtransf.

- Condition to participate in the Student Grant Competition:

  • To be in the last year of Ms.C., or Ph.D. student, or less than four years as a postdoctoral.
  • Must be less than 32 years old.
  • To inform the Organization in advance by e-mail to arwtr2022@uvigo.es, about the intention to participate in the Competition according to the deadlines.
  • To submit a paper as the first Author according to deadlines, the submission guidelines and instructions for Authors.
  • To indicate the willingness to participate in the Competition when submitting a two pages digest of the paper.
  • To attach a written commitment letter, together with the submitted paper, stating that if the grant is gained she/he will attend to the Conference for presenting her/his paper at the Poster Session. In the written commitment letter, the student should indicate which grant is applying: CIGRE Spain together with her/his membership number; PES Spain together with her/his membership number; or RediNtransf simply.
  • Must be CIGRE Student Member, or CIGRE Individual Member I, or CIGRE Individual Member II belonging to CIGRE Spain National Committee. Or IEEE PES Student Member, or IEEE PES Graduate Student Member belonging to PES Spain Chapter. For RediNtransf grant there is no membership restricted condition.
- Selection of the Student Grant awarded:

Selection of the students awarded in the Student Grant Competition will be made on the basis of acceptance of the submitted paper according to rated by the Technical Committee.

ARWtr2022 Janusz Turowski Student Award

The best paper based on the Technical Committee ratings among the awarded Students will be recognised with the ARWtr2022 “Janusz Turowski Student Award” during the Closing Session.


The Students accepted and presented papers will be submitted to be published in the IEEE Xplore Digital Library, Scopus and Web of Science databases.
